Output 2837663dfd10c9c4ab78e16676aae56d10c8200b2afefb86c7f7d3126122b675:0

value
27797921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eff5f2f682c75e7665293881a2d70a6bf0fac670 OP_EQUAL
address
MVmxN7rFKo69mqZZzQNBFPcu3jHPSPvsWu
transaction
2837663dfd10c9c4ab78e16676aae56d10c8200b2afefb86c7f7d3126122b675
spent
true